"No Shock" and Leah Slipping

Level 43

Omaha Hi-Lo

Mike "goleafsgoeh" Leah raised under the gun, "RaúlGonzalez" called in the cutoff and "No Shock" called from the big blind. Leah bet the {k-Hearts}{9-Spades}{5-Hearts} flop as well and received two calls.

The {j-Hearts} turn got checked around before the {8-Clubs} landed on the river. After two checks, "RaúlGonzalez" bet and only Leah called.

"RaúlGonzalez" showed {a-Clubs}{10-Hearts}{7-Hearts}{3-Clubs} for a straight and Leah mucked.

"No Shock" Eliminated in 7th Place ($28,088)

Level 44
"No Shock" out in 7th
"No Shock" out in 7th

Razz

"No Shock": {2-}{6-} / {7-}{4-}{5-}{9-} / {4-}
Joao "Naza114" Vieira: {3-}{4-} / {7-}{6-}{2-}{8-} / {7-}

Joao "Naza114" Vieira completed with the {7-}, "No Shock" made it two bets with a {7-} as well and Vieira called.

On fourth street, Vieira raised a bet of "No Shock" and the Canadian called. "No Shock" bet out on fifth street, Vieira raised, and "No Shock" called all in. Both players revealed massive hands, but "No Shock"'s 7-6-5-4-2 was pipped by Vieira's 7-6-4-3-2.

Neither sixth nor seventh street changed the situation, making "No Shock" the first elimination of the day.

Pantling Extends the Lead

Level 44

Razz

Andrew "ClockWyze" Pantling: {x-}{x-} / {a-}{6-}{a-}{4-}
"RaúlGonzalez": {x-}{x-} / {4-}{9-}{k-}{8-} (folded on sixth street)

In two non-showdown Razz hands, Andrew "ClockWyze" Pantling extended his lead to move up to 2.2M in chips. In the first hand, "RaúlGonzalez" three-bet on third street before calling on fourth.

He bet fifth street after Pantling paired, but the Canadian caught a baby on sixth street and shook "RaúlGonzalez" out with a bet.

Mike "goleafsgoeh" Leah: {x-}{x-}: {3-}{q-}{10-}{9-} (folded on sixth street)
Andrew "ClockWyze" Pantling: {x-}{x-} / {k-}{3-}{9-}{6-}

In the next hand, Mike "goleafsgoeh" Leah completed after Pantling had brought it in and Pantling defended the king. Leah check-called fourth and fifth street before giving up on sixth street.

Leah Wins From Vieira

Level 45

Stud

Mike "goleafsgoeh" Leah:"{j-Spades}{j-Hearts} / {k-Hearts}{9-Diamonds}{2-Hearts}{5-Spades} / {5-Clubs}
Joao "Naza114" Vieira: {x-}{x-} / {9-Hearts}{q-Diamonds}{k-Diamonds}{10-Hearts} / {x-}

"RaúlGonzalez" was the bring-in. Joao "Naza114" Vieira completed, Mike "goleafsgoeh" Leah made it two bets and Vieira called. Vieira called bets on fourth and fifth street before both players checked sixth street.

On the river, Vieira checked, Leah bet, and Vieira took a long while before calling. Leah showed jacks and fives and Vieira mucked.
